INOTEKS : Jurnal Inovasi Ilmu Pengetahuan, Teknologi, dan Seni
ISSN : 14113554     EISSN : 26206404     DOI : -
Inotek is a journal that publishes scientific articles related to the application of science and technology, vouchers, entrepreneurship, and a range of other community services that meet the qualification criteria. However, this journal also contains the results of research in the form of applications and technology innovation. This scientific journal published twice a year in February and August.

Pendampingan bimbingan belajar untuk meningkatkan motivasi belajar anak pada masa pandemi Covid-19 Janati, Hind Farihah; Tohani, Entoh

Abstract

Education is one of the fields affected by the Covid-19 Pandemic. In online learning there are problems, one of which is a lack of motivation to learn. Efforts that can be made to overcome these problems can be through the work program of tutoring activities in the 2021 UNY KKN activities. KKN activities are carried out from 5 August 2021 to 23 November 2021. The implementation of this KKN is carried out through the stages of planning, implementation, evaluation and follow-up. The flagship program of this KKN activity is an educational program in the form of tutoring assistance to increase children's learning motivation during the Covid 19 pandemic in Kemorosari II Hamlet. The aim of this activity is to foster motivation to learn, help parents who cannot accompany their children in participating in online learning, and help children do school assignments enthusiastically and correctly during the Covid 19 pandemic. The target of this activity is school students both at elementary to middle school levels live in Kemorosari II Hamlet. Activities are carried out face to face in accordance with health protocols. As a result of this activity, children felt helped by the tutoring program and showed an enthusiastic attitude and were more motivated in learning.

Perspectives of High School students in DIY province on Esport Kurniawan, Faidillah; Sumaryanto, Sumaryanto; Hidayatullah, Muhammad Furqon; Kristiyanto, Agus; Riyadi, Slamet

Abstract

This study aims to explore the perspectives of high school students in DIY towards e-sports. The research found that the majority of students had a positive view, recognizing it as a legitimate form of competition and a thriving industry. However, some students expressed concern about the negative effects of excessive gaming, such as addiction and social isolation. This study uses exploratory research methods. Exploratory research explores new knowledge to try to discover existing or potential problems. The sample used was high school students in DIY, totaling 276 people with 188 male students and 88 female students. The research instrument used was a questionnaire distributed in the form of a Google form. The results of this study showed that 68.1% were male and 31.9% female. Of the total number of students who actively played e-sports 48.9% and 51.1% did not actively play. esport can improve English proficiency with 68.1% disagreeing at 6.4%. The students also like watching matches through the livestream platform 51.1% and disagree 17%. Esports can also be said to be a promising field of work by agreeing at 57.4%, on the otherhand disagreeing at 4.3%. Students also like to play e-sports with an agree rate of 61.7%, although those who disagree are 6.4%. e-sports can be categorized as sports with the number agreeing at 61.7%, and those who disagree are 2.1%. The students also agreed with e-sports they got a lot of acquaintances with a rate of 59.6% and disagreed with 6.4%.

Analisis kuat tekan dan penyerapan air batu bata ditinjau dari berbagai lama pembakaran T, Panennungi; Rauf, Bakhrani A. Rauf A.

Abstract

This research aims to describe: compressive strength of M-5a module, water absorption, and  compressive strength difference 7, 9, and 11 days furnace duration. The methods are: making brick which is composed by 1 of rice husk and 3 of clay to 120 bricks, dehydrating on sunlight for 7 days, then going furnace for 7, 9, and 11 days, examining to compressive strength and  water absorption each 20 bricks of 7, 9, and 11 days furnace. The result: average of compressive strength of M-5a module 7 days furnace is 35,80 kg/cm2, 9 days is 37,30 kg/cm2, 11 days is 39,30 kg/cm2,  average of water absorption  of M-5a module 7 days furnace is 22,96 %, 9 days is 21,50 %, and 11 days is 19,25 %, and no significant difference on compressive strength average amongs module of M-5a on 7 days, 9 days, and 11 days furnace duration. 
TEKNOLOGI PEMBUATAN KERUPUK BERBASIS SINGKONG DI POSDAYA MUSLIMATAN AR-RAHMAN DESA CANDIJATI KABUPATEN JEMBER DALAM UPAYA PENGENTASAN KEMISKINAN Subroto, Gatot; Handoyo, Tri; Arum, Ayu Puspita

Abstract

This activity aims to foster and improve the welfare conditions of the community, through empowering women in the village to increase family income. This method involves counseling production of cassava crackers, introduction as well as providing production equipment and counseling about the economy and small business of production of hygienic cassava crackers certified P-IRT. The conclusions of this activity are: (1) training the production of cassava crackers using the appropriate technology of boilers to increase income, welfare of group members, and open new job opportunities. (2) Hygienic cassava crackers products was produced more hygienic with good packaging (3) Increasing the production of cassava crackers from 20 to 50 packs.
